Abstract
Traditional methods of destroying and processing rocks and artificial materials, based on mechanical destruction, have practically approached the limit of their technical capabilities. The inevitable disadvantage of the most common mechanical methods of fracture, as a consequence of using intense pressure on the rock, are high specific energy costs, low durability and high wear of the fracturing tool.
